Return to the captivating world of 19th-century England with "John Herring, Vol. 3 of 3: A West of England Romance" by Sabine Baring-Gould. Immerse yourself in this enduring tale set against the backdrop of the West Country, where rural life and historical fiction intertwine.

This meticulously republished volume continues the sweeping romance and drama that have made "John Herring" a beloved classic. Experience the charm and challenges of a bygone era, exploring themes of love, society, and the complexities of human relationships.

A master of atmosphere and character, Baring-Gould paints a vivid portrait of England, offering a compelling glimpse into a world both familiar and distant. Discover why this historical romance has captivated readers for generations. Perfect for lovers of classic literature and those seeking an escape to the heart of the English countryside.
